Output ee7131f1966b61deb1ae730f5305ca701ccfd02e04266cd5b27adfd111dd5ec9:90
- value
- 520621
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d2b186c13256dace5162c034660ce5a81a480f3
- address
- bc1q3543smqny4k6eegk9sp5vcxwt2q6fq8ndpwwz9
- transaction
- ee7131f1966b61deb1ae730f5305ca701ccfd02e04266cd5b27adfd111dd5ec9